Sugar gliders are small nocturnal marsupials with unique dietary needs that differ from most small pets. In the wild, they eat a varied diet that includes nectar, fruits, insects, and tree sap. A healthy pet diet should replicate this balance by providing protein, natural sugars from fruit, and essential vitamins and minerals. Sugar gliders have different nutritional needs throughout life. Young sugar gliders require protein-rich diets to support growth and development, while adult gliders benefit from balanced nectar diets combined with fruits and insects. Senior sugar gliders may benefit from softer foods and careful portion control to maintain healthy weight and digestion.

Reading a Label 101
Pro TipCHECK PROTEIN SOURCES
Quality sugar glider foods often contain egg, whey, or insect-based protein.
WATCH FOR EXCESS ADDED SUGAR
Sugar gliders enjoy sweet foods, but excessive sugar may cause health issues.
LOOK FOR VITAMIN AND MINERAL SUPPORT
Balanced diets should include essential vitamins and calcium supplementation.
